Brandy’s Nutritional Profile and Weight Loss
When considering if brandy is good for weight loss, it’s essential to look at its composition. Brandy is a distilled spirit made from fermented fruit, most commonly grapes. This distillation process results in a beverage that is primarily alcohol and water, with negligible amounts of carbohydrates, fats, or proteins. This makes it a relatively low-calorie alcoholic option compared to sugary liqueurs or mixed drinks. For example, a standard shot (1.5 ounces) of brandy typically contains around 100 calories. However, it’s crucial to remember that calories still count, regardless of their source.
